CURRENT EMPLOYEES, CONSULTANTS, AND AGENCY PARTNERS:If you currently work for Brown-Forman, please apply by clicking the Careers icon on the Workday portal.Meaningful Work From Day OneParticipate as a key member of the Supply Chain team by managing all orders from the Brazilian market, spanning around 3 main shipping points. Primary liaison between key accounts, distributors, supply chain integration, warehouse and freight providers, IT, BF Sales and Marketing, Finance, Legal, Tax and Credit to analyze and develop a contingency plan for any order or shipping issues.What You Can ExpectResponsible for accurate, complete, and timely management of domestic shipments by managing the entire process from picking to the last mile. Support BF Supply Chain Initiatives and department metrics (Perfect Order, Full Load, Lead time, etc.) and offer improvements on orders where gaps exist.Streamline communication with the sales team and always keep them updated about eventual delivery issues.Key liaison with internal and external partners, field sales staff, logistics, route to consumer group, warehousing and freight personnel to manage and assess cost-reducing delays and impacts to the business. Develop communication on critical information related to product and shipments with a focus on meeting partner needs timely and accurately; ultimately supporting the supply chain business strategy.Responsible for managing customer profiles including regulatory requirements, master data, carrier routings, product specifications, special instructions (to execute the order), customer guides, etc.Manages customer's platforms looking to maintain all data related to the process (bookings, claims, returns, etc).Manages and coordinates all special documents of shipments to avoid delay/rejection of goods on customer side and to be compliant with Brazil regulations.Manages the research and resolution of order discrepancies with the warehouse and/or freight personnel. This includes root cause analysis of discrepancies received, working closely with internal and external partners to troubleshoot the issue, and developing and implementing a corrective action plan.Analyze SAP and a variety of other reports to solve problems related to current status of open orders, addressing delays timely, urgent or special requests that are needed to support the process.Analyze order patterns of assigned markets for process improvements (order smoothing, maximum load shipments, full layers/pallets, review distributor inventory-for rush order requests, etc.).Coordinate returns to minimize costs and eventual issues.Execute processes to meet performance expectations and the demands of the business.Manages special assignments as required, such as ad hoc reporting.What You Bring to the TableBachelor's Degree in Logistics, Administration, or related experience;Related experience;Microsoft Office with emphasis on Excel;Demonstrated quantitative and analytical skills with the ability to apply logical reasoning;Effective ver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ly convey supply chain procedures and processes;Problem solving skills with emphasis on the ability to identify and solve problems;Ability to independently manage, plan, and organize workload within deadlines in a team-oriented, high-volume environment;Strong interpersonal skills with proven ability to develop effective relationships with internal and external partners.What Makes You UniqueExperience in Beverage Alcohol IndustryTechnical aptitude utilizing operational support software including but not limited to SAP ERP, data analysis.Excellent collaboration skills and a proactive approach to embracing changeEnglish skillsWhat We OfferTotal Rewards at Brown-Forman is designed to engage our people to ensure sustainable and profitable growth for generations to come.
